Hi all,

The cut-over from the legacy Opalrig farm to Fernwheel completed Tuesday night. All new ingest jobs route to Fernwheel; Opalrig is draining its last backlog and will be decommissioned next sprint. For new team members: Fernwheel uses per-codec worker pools, so saturation in one codec no longer blocks others. Dashboards have been updated accordingly. Please verify your team's presets still render correctly. For reference, the active Fernwheel configuration values are listed below.

config for hawip-bahop:
[fendor]
host = fendor.paliqworks.corp
user = fendor_svc
database = fendor_prod

## Configuration — Queuescale

Queuescale reads .env at startup. Required: QUEUE_POLL_MS, MAX_REPLICAS, SCALE_COOLDOWN_SEC. Defaults live in config/defaults.toml; env always wins. The autoscaler also needs the metrics-broker credential to read queue depth. Restart after any change. Set the broker credential on the line immediately below.

vault entry, tawig-tahof: RELAY_SECRET8=92384cd5

**Break-Glass Access — Ormsworth ORM Refactor**

During the legacy ORM migration, schema locks may strand the Ormsworth write path. Contractors may invoke break-glass only after paging the data lead and confirming replication lag under five minutes. Every session is recorded and reviewed weekly. Document your rationale in the Hazelmere log first. To open the break-glass console, enter the recovery passphrase given immediately below.

strongbox words: druvan-lamys-eliius-jorax-istox-soreth-ulays-gilix-ralix-oliiel-norwyn-casvan-praius

Hi team,

Before I hand off the 3.2 release, please note the humidity sensor drift reported on Verdana controllers in the Elmbrook trial site. Drift exceeds 4% after roughly ten days of continuous operation; firmware 3.2.1 adds an automatic recalibration cycle every 72 hours. Support should advise growers to install 3.2.1 and trigger a manual recalibration once. The hotfix bundle must be verified before distribution, so I'm including the signing key used for the 3.2.1 packages below.

release key, fahof-yagap: bky3_m5d